![](/img/trans.png)
[英]How to measure training time per batches during Deep Learning in Tensorflow?
[英]what is the real meaning of training steps in deep learning Tensorflow?
我正在關注有關用於深度學習的Google Cloud Platform(GCP)的教程 。 根據教程說
--train_steps選項指定培訓批次的總數。
但是,在同一教程的代碼中卻說
'--train_steps', help='Steps to run the training job for.'
現在,我很困惑,因為我在StackOverflow和其他來源中發現了與此主題有關的幾個問題,這些問題都說訓練步驟與優化器為找到最小值而進行的迭代次數相對應。 有人可以確認這三個定義中的哪一個正確嗎?
xerx是正確的,因為步驟和批處理幾乎是同一件事,並且可以視為對模型執行了完全相同的事情。 我在關於庫存預測的書中詳細介紹了培訓過程,批量大小和過度擬合,您可以在這里找到-這對於學習深度學習非常有用。
祝好運!
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.